Specifications

Product type Water-based textured trailer floor coating
Color Grey (also available in black satin)
Volume 6 gallons (covers 288 sq ft)
Coverage 1 quart = 12 sq ft; 1 gallon = 48 sq ft (enough for 2 thick coats)
Application tool Included 3/8' foam roller cover
Temperature requirements Apply and cure at 60F or higher; cannot ship to locations below 32F
Shelf life and storage 1-year shelf life; do not freeze or store in direct sun

Frequently Asked Questions

How many coats are required?
At least two coats are required; using fewer will jeopardize the integrity of the protective surface.

Can it be applied in cold weather?
No. The coating must be applied and cured at 60F or higher and cannot ship to locations experiencing temperatures under 32F.

Can I reuse the included foam cover for the second coat?
Yes. If applying the second coat within days or weeks, wrap the wet cover in cellophane or parchment; for longer storage, seal in a plastic bag with most air removed.
